    Cross-site Scripting (XSS)

    @jupyterlab/git is an A JupyterLab extension for version control using git

    Affected versions of this package are vulnerable to Cross-site Scripting (XSS) in the createHeader method. An attacker can execute arbitrary JavaScript in another user's browser session by crafting a malicious filename containing a JavaScript payload, committing and renaming the file in a shared Git repository, and having the victim view the rename diff in the Git History tab. This can lead to the execution of arbitrary shell commands, exfiltration of secrets, or credentials from the victim's environment.

    Note: This is only exploitable if the attacker has commit access to a Git repository that the victim clones and the victim navigates to the Git History tab, clicks the rename commit, and views the diff of the renamed file.

    How to fix Cross-site Scripting (XSS)?

    Upgrade @jupyterlab/git to version 0.54.0 or higher.

    >=0.30.0-beta.3 <0.54.0
